Wow, it's been a while! :SNSign:

This has recently started happening to me.

I'll be driving along and hit a bump. All of a sudden the car sputters about 3-5 times; a feeling as if it's not getting ANY spark during each sputter. After that, it goes back to normal. It only does it during bumps.

My gut feeling is that maybe it's a loose wire on a coil pack but want to hear your opinions. Thanks!

I had the same problem last year when I would slow down and rpm's
would drop and I would go over a speed bump or pothole in the ground
my car would "sputter" just like you are talking about.One of my sparkplug
wires started to come loose from the spark plug some how and it would
"sputter" two or three times and go away.I took my car to a local Ford
Dealership to see if they could find the root of the problem.It turned out
to be bad coil packs,bad battery,and really old spark plug wires that
had a short in two of the plugs.They installed a new Motorcraft battery,
new Motorcraft spark plug wires,and I suppleyed them with two brand new
Accel coil packs to install.My car came out of the Dealership running like
new again I was happy!
Your problem is probably spark or fuel related.
When was the last time you changed your spark plugs and spark plug wires?
It could be a bad fuel pump as Mike is saying?
Your fuel injectors could possibly be clogged?
